Great Memories With Chievo - Sampdoria's Luigi Delneri
Delneri has reminisced about the special time he spent with the Flying Donkeys, indicating that there is still a place in his heart for them...

"It will not be a normal game, not only for me, but also for my team, who want to change their path following the less favourable results of the last period," the former Atalanta coach told sportmediaset.it, considering their three game winless run.
"Personally I'm tied by a great affection towards Chievo Verona, the club who allowed me to debut in Serie A as a coach, although from that period - apart from president Campedelli and sporting director Sartori - almost no one is left.
"However the years spent in Verona will remain an unforgettable period in my memory and in that of the players who wore that Gialloblu shirt during that time."
Sampdoria are currently tied in fourth place with Fiorentina. They have obtained 21 points in 12 league games.
